# Runbook: RestockRoute Planner — Release Steps

The RestockRoute planner generates nightly refill schedules for every vending machine in the Pellworth fleet. Before promoting a build, confirm the route solver completes within its time budget on the staging dataset; a timeout there almost always means the depot-distance cache was not warmed. Deploys go out between 02:00 and 04:00 local depot time, when no restock vans are dispatching. After the artifact is staged, apply the planner configuration exactly as listed below.

config for kadug-yahop:
quenwyn:
  pin: 2459
  metrics_host: metrics.quenwyn.lumicsys.internal
  tenant: julax
  seal: seal_0d5ead96

## Break-Glass: PixHoard Image Cache

New folks: if the PixHoard image cache leaks memory and OOMs the Renner nodes, don't wait for approvals. Restart via the break-glass account, file an incident, and notify the cache owner. Access is audited. The break-glass account unlocks with the recovery passphrase below.

recovery phrase for kagaf-yajof: fraax-quenwyn-lamion

Handover note — paper ledger archive transfer

To the receiving site at Dunmarsh Repository: I am passing this task to Corin Ashvale as I go on leave. Twelve bound ledgers from the Fellwick accounts office, years one through twelve, are boxed, indexed, and sealed with numbered tape. Please check each box against the enclosed manifest on arrival and note any seal damage immediately. The one-line confidential instruction for the courier hand-over appears directly below.

dispatch memo: the istwyn norwyn courier leaves the lamael kaswyn briwyn tamix jorael gorix zoreth holir ledger at gate 3079 under passcode 677723